Non-financial Issues of Mergers and Acquisitions: Cases from Croatian Banking Sector
Globalization of the economy is one of the main driving foreces fuelling changes in strategy formulation and management process in the organization regardless of their size and sector. One of the most popular choices in a range of business growth stategies, in last two decades, became a full integration of companies through mergers and acquisitions.Financial sector in Croatia experience a strong M&A in last few years. However, the process is rarely finished without problems. The paper presents three illustrative cases from the Croatian banking sector.
